Now I'm starting another aquarium, this time with life plants. For a start, this one is a 2-footer with open top. This one is quite an expensive setup; the tank costs just below RM 2oo but the soil costs more than that. There are 3 types of soil in this tank, basically large, medium and small granules. There are also soil conditioners and fertilizers for the plants.For lights, I am using 2 unit of 55-watt bright fluorescent bulbs. These are bright enough to substitute for sunlight. Carbon dioxide for the plants are supplied by a simple chemical CO2 generator.

I've planted some underwater plants and grass inside the aquarium. Now I have to wait for them to grow and stabilize before adding fishes into the tank.
The plan now is to add some swordtails, mollies and tetras.Expect the updates in about 2 weeks time.
